Transaction 58ffd99ad71a0b9eab45a84ab84607cd0bc142108c54d4e98a7fd67745cfe03b
1 Input
1 Output
-
58ffd99ad71a0b9eab45a84ab84607cd0bc142108c54d4e98a7fd67745cfe03b:0
- value
- 1152109
- script pubkey
- OP_0 OP_PUSHBYTES_20 8093d9fac5c635ff9406fdc116a9c5f50e1afe2a
- address
- bc1qszfan7k9cc6ll9qxlhq3d2w9758p4l32hh66ww